AIBot PRO 部署说明书
前言
AIBot PRO 部署(宝塔篇)
AIBot PRO 部署 (Windows Server)
AIBot PRO 运营&常见问题
Milvus 向量数据库部署
AIBot PRO 部署(Docker 篇)
本文档使用 MrDoc 发布
-
+
首页
Milvus 向量数据库部署
# Milvus服务器最低硬件要求 2核心8G内存 ## Milvus 官方文档地址:https://milvus.io/docs ### 详细部署(当前默认您使用CentOS服务器,并已经安装好docker,docker可以使用宝塔等面板直接安装): * 1、前往GitHub下载yaml配置文件 https://github.com/milvus-io/milvus/releases ![](/media/202405/2024-05-23_160221_9647780.25953575695228037.png) * 2、将下载的文件重命名为 `docker-compose.yml` 上传到服务器的某个目录 * 3、在该目录下执行 `docker compose up -d` * 4、找到默认生成的 `milvus.yaml` 替换为此文件 [milvus.yaml](https://github.com/MayDay-wpf/AIBotPublic/blob/main/milvus.yaml) 用于开启鉴权 * 可视化管理工具Attu 下载地址:https://github.com/zilliztech/attu * Attu Docker安装命令:docker run -d -p 8000:3000 -e HOST_URL=http://127.0.0.1:8000 -e MILVUS_URL={服务器IP}:19530 zilliz/attu:latest ### AIBotPRO 需要修改的内容 * `appsetting.json`文件修改配置 ![](/media/202405/2024-05-28_152523_4482700.1227204840086793.png) * `Host`:服务器IP地址 * `Port`:Milvus端口,默认19530 * `UseSsl`:默认 `false` * `Database`:使用Attu 创建一个名为 `aibotpro` 的数据库 * `Collection` :可以理解为关系型数据库的 `表` 同样使用Milvus 创建`aibotproknowledge`,字段如下: | 字段名 | 类型 | 备注 | | --- | --- | --- | | id | VarChar(50) | 主键 | | vector | FloatVector(1536) | 向量数组集合(索引)使用余弦距离 | | account | VarChar(50) | 账号 | | vectorcontent | VarChar(65535) | 向量数组指代的内容实体 | | type | VarChar(50) | 分区键 | ![](/media/202405/2024-05-31_100835_6344170.0770742874776359.png) * 索引创建 ![](/media/202405/2024-05-31_100303_3753450.33724800190822046.png) * 点击加载 ![](/media/202405/2024-05-31_100337_3379320.17476570703502958.png) * `UserName`:鉴权用户名,默认 `root` Attu可修改 * `Password`:鉴权密码,默认 `Milvus` Attu可修改
maymay5
2024年9月5日 11:53
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
分享
链接
类型
密码
更新密码